Daughter of George Deighton, convict of the ship Bengal Merchant’ and Eliza Watson, convict of the Ship Duchess of Northumberland’ born 23 Apr 1857 in New Norfolk, Tasmania.
Susannah Watson and Elijah Mansfield were married on 1 Jan 1874 at St Johns Anglican Church in Franklin by the Rev. Thomas Stansfield, before witnesses W. Cuthbert jnr. and Robert D. Cuthbert. Orphan No. 5543. Susannah Watson, age 1yr 11 months was admitted by the application of W. W. F. Murray, Colonial Chaplain. to the Queen's Orphan School in New Town, Tasmania on 28 Apr 1859, (Transfer 733 Susannah Watson, aged 1yr 6 months) she was discharged to the Cascades Factory on 3 May 1859. Susannah, age 3 years was re-admitted on 19 Jun 1860 and discharged 30 Nov 1863 to William Cuthbert snr. at Franklin.
